Finance Review Summary — Corvane Product Line Pricing

Prepared for sales leads.

Our review of the Corvane line shows current list prices sit roughly 8% below comparable offerings, while gross margin has slipped to 31% due to component cost inflation. We recommend a staged increase: 4% at the next catalog refresh, with a further 3% contingent on renewal rates holding. Discount authority should be tightened to 10% without director approval. Volume customers will receive advance notice. The rationale tied to our broader plans is noted below.

board note of tahog-yagef: Headcount on the Ralael team goes from 9 to 80 by the end of April. Gross margin on Ralael came in at 15 percent against a plan of 5 percent.

## Approvals: Autocomplete Index Latency

The Quickfind autocomplete index in Searchlet has been rebuilding slowly since the tokenizer upgrade, pushing suggestion latency past the 120ms budget. A patched shard-warming strategy is staged for the next release train. Per our approvals policy, any change to index build parameters requires explicit owner approval before the release manager can cut the build. Approval authority for this component rests with the engineer named below.

approver of hahaf-hahaf = Druion Druius Kasax Eliox

MEMO — Logistics provider change

Sales leads: effective next quarter, Harwick Freight replaces Dunmore Cartage for all Callowfield distribution. Expect a two-week transition with possible delays on the Northvale lanes. Brief your accounts now; do not promise expedited shipping until cutover completes. Escalate exceptions to Priya. The confidential note on wider plans appears directly below.

board note of tajef-fafof: Project Fraion slips by one quarter because of the tooling delay.

Finance Review — Insurance Renewal

Renewal of the Strathmere Mutual property policy is due month-end. Premium up 9%; coverage unchanged. Alternative quote from Aldric Underwriting is cheaper but excludes machinery breakdown. Recommendation: renew with Strathmere, raise deductible to offset cost. Budget impact absorbed within existing provisions. Decision needed by the 20th. Strategic context for the coverage level is noted below.

board note of yageg-yadug: The northern region missed its Framir quota by 13.1 percent last quarter. Lamathek Freight plans to raise the Quenael list price by 30.2 percent in March. The pricing group signed off on a budget of $133.5 million for Project Novok. The renewal with Gilethek Foods closes at $60.0 million a year, 2.7 percent above the last contract.